Oregon is meeting its 2020 GHG emissions goals

Oregon is meeting its 2020 GHG emissions goals, depending on how you measure it

Is Oregon meeting its 2020 greenhouse gas (GHG) emission reduction goals? It depends on how you measure emissions. The Oregon Legislature established GHG reduction goals in 2007 through HB 3543. The law called for reducing GHGs to 10% below 1990 levels by 2020, and 75% below 1990 levels by 2050. However, the statute does not […]
